A Great Lesson – Principle 4: Activities encourage students to think. Thinking is the key to learning, which means in great lessons, students spend a lot of time thinking. For example, they might do this by considering questions (in their heads or by giving verbal or written responses), discussing, and through practice. This is why in Principles of Instruction, Barak Rosenshine suggests that the most successful teachers typically spend more than half of the lesson time asking questions. Great lessons are interactive and focus on thinking as much as possible. Read more here: nextleveleducational.com/blog/what-make…

A Great Lesson – Principle 3. The teacher takes steps to make the content interesting. The way a teacher makes lesson content interesting can be varied, but a common thread is they are likely to be taking steps to encourage students to think about questions and problems. For example, a lesson might begin with a big, overarching question such as, ‘If we put a coat on a snowman, will it make it more or less likely that the snowman will melt faster, or will it not make any difference?’. The goal of the lesson would then be to learn knowledge that will help students answer the question successfully. Read more here: nextleveleducational.com/blog/what-make…

These are my top tops for making texts accessible. *1.5- double lined spaced *line numbers *Gloss the vocab immediately above the target word *Add image if easier than words (e.g pikes!) No 3 also means you can easily read both target & explainer word when reading to class.
